We won't tell anyone. + +This page is intended for Large Language Models (LLMs) and AI assistants that +generate Flix code. The Flix programming language has evolved significantly since +the publication of many research papers, talks, and blog posts. If you are an +LLM, you may have been trained on outdated Flix code. This section describes the +most important changes. + +**When generating Flix code, always prefer the syntax described in this book over +any syntax you may have seen in research papers, talks, or blog posts.** + +## The Signature of `main` + +The `main` function must take zero arguments and return `Unit`. It must be +effectful. + +❌ **Old (no longer valid):** + +``` +def main(args: Array[String]): Int32 & IO = ... // Wrong -- Outdated +``` + +✅ **Current (correct, as of Flix 0.68.0):** + +```flix +def main(): Unit \ IO = + println("Hello World!") +``` + +The `main` function can use `IO`, `NonDet`, or any effect with a +[default handler](./default-handlers.md) (e.g. `Env`, `Exit`, `Clock`). +Command line arguments are accessed via `Env.getArgs()`, not via a parameter. +See [The Main Function](./main.md) for details. + +## Effect Syntax Uses `\` Not `&` + +Older versions of Flix used `&` to annotate effects on function signatures. The +current syntax uses `\` (backslash). + +❌ **Old (no longer valid):** + +``` +def divide(x: Int32, y: Int32): Int32 & DivByZero = ... // Wrong -- Outdated +def main(): Unit & IO = ... // Wrong -- Outdated +``` + +✅ **Current (correct, as of Flix 0.68.0):** + +```flix +def divide(x: Int32, y: Int32): Int32 \ DivByZero = ... +def main(): Unit \ IO = ... +``` + +Note: Always use `\` (backslash) for effects, never `&`. + +## No `do` Keyword for Effect Operations + +Older versions of Flix required the `do` keyword to call an effect operation. +This is **no longer the case**. Effect operations are called like regular +functions using the `Effect.operation()` syntax. + +❌ **Old (no longer valid):** + +``` +eff DivByZero { + def divByZero(): Void +} + +def divide(x: Int32, y: Int32): Int32 \ DivByZero = + if (y == 0) do DivByZero.divByZero() else x / y // Wrong -- Outdated +``` + +✅ **Current (correct, as of Flix 0.68.0):** + +```flix +eff DivByZero { + def divByZero(): Void +} + +def divide(x: Int32, y: Int32): Int32 \ DivByZero = + if (y == 0) DivByZero.divByZero() else x / y +``` + +Note: Simply call `DivByZero.divByZero()` without the `do` keyword. + +## Effect Handler Syntax: `run`/`with handler` + +Older versions of Flix used `run { ... } with Effect { ... }` to handle effects. +The current syntax requires the `handler` keyword: +`run { ... } with handler Effect { ... }`. + +❌ **Old (no longer valid):** + +``` +def main(): Unit \ IO = + run { + greeting() + } with Ask { // Wrong -- Outdated + def ask(_, resume) = resume("James Bond") + } with Say { // Wrong -- Outdated + def say(s, resume) = { println(s); resume() } + } +``` + +✅ **Current (correct, as of Flix 0.68.0):** + +```flix +def main(): Unit \ IO = + run { + greeting() + } with handler Ask { + def ask(_, k) = k("James Bond") + } with handler Say { + def say(s, k) = { println(s); k() } + } +``` + +Note: Always write `with handler EffectName`, not just `with EffectName`. +Multiple handlers are chained: `with handler A { ... } with handler B { ... }`. + +## Java Types Must Be Imported + +In Flix, Java classes must always be imported before they can be used. You cannot +use fully-qualified Java class names inline. Use `import` declarations at the +top of your file or module. + +❌ **Old (no longer valid):** + +``` +def main(): Unit \ IO = + let f = new java.io.File("foo.txt"); // Wrong -- Outdated + println(f.getName()) +``` + +✅ **Current (correct, as of Flix 0.68.0):** + +```flix +import java.io.File + +def main(): Unit \ IO = + let f = new File("foo.txt"); + println(f.getName()) +``` + +Note: Always import the class first, then use its short name. + +## No Old-Style `import` for Java Methods + +Older versions of Flix used a special `import` syntax inside function bodies to +access Java constructors, methods, and static methods. This syntax no longer +exists. Instead, Flix uses natural Java-like syntax for calling methods and +constructors. + +❌ **Old (no longer valid):** + +``` +def area(w: Int32, h: Int32): Int32 = + import static java.lang.Math.abs(Int32): Int32 \ {}; // Wrong -- Outdated + abs(w * h) +``` + +✅ **Current (correct, as of Flix 0.68.0):** + +```flix +import java.lang.Math + +def area(w: Int32, h: Int32): Int32 = + unsafe Math.abs(w * h) +``` + +Similarly, object methods are called with regular dot syntax: + +❌ **Old (no longer valid):** + +``` +def getLength(f: ##java.io.File): Int64 = // Wrong -- Outdated + import java.io.File.length(): Int64 \ {}; // Wrong -- Outdated + length(f) +``` + +✅ **Current (correct, as of Flix 0.68.0):** + +```flix +import java.io.File + +def getLength(f: File): Int64 = + unsafe f.length() +``` + +Note: Import the class at the top level and then call methods with standard dot +syntax. Use `unsafe` blocks only when you know the Java method is pure. All Java +interop has the `IO` effect by default. See [Calling Methods](./calling-methods.md) +for more details. + +## Annotations Are Uppercase + +Flix annotations use uppercase names. + +❌ **Old (no longer valid):** + +``` +@test // Wrong -- Outdated +def testAdd01(): Bool = 1 + 2 == 3 // Wrong -- Outdated +``` + +✅ **Current (correct, as of Flix 0.68.0):** + +```flix +@Test +def testAdd01(): Unit \ Assert = + Assert.assertEq(expected = 3, 1 + 2) +``` + +Note: Use `@Test`, not `@test`. Other annotations are similarly uppercase, e.g. +`@Parallel`, `@Lazy`, `@MustUse`. + +## Datalog `inject` Requires Arity + +Older versions of Flix allowed `inject` without specifying the arity of the +predicate. The current syntax **requires** the arity using the `Predicate/N` +notation. + +❌ **Old (no longer valid):** + +``` +let edges = inject s into Edge; // Wrong -- Outdated +``` + +✅ **Current (correct, as of Flix 0.68.0):** + +```flix +let edges = inject s into Edge/2; +``` + +The general form is `Predicate/Arity`. When injecting multiple collections, each +predicate requires its arity: + +```flix +let p = inject names, jedis into Name/1, Jedi/1; +``` + +## No `rel` or `lat` Declarations for Datalog + +Older versions of Flix required explicit `rel` and `lat` declarations to +introduce predicate symbols for Datalog constraints. +This is **no longer the case**. Predicate symbols are inferred from use and do +not need to be declared. + +❌ **Old (no longer valid):** + +``` +rel Edge(x: Int32, y: Int32) // Wrong -- Outdated +rel Path(x: Int32, y: Int32) // Wrong -- Outdated +``` + +✅ **Current (correct, as of Flix 0.68.0):** + +Predicate symbols like `Edge` and `Path` are simply used directly in Datalog +rules and facts without any declaration: + +```flix +def reachable(s: Set[(Int32, Int32)], src: Int32, dst: Int32): Bool = + let rules = #{ + Path(x, y) :- Edge(x, y). + Path(x, z) :- Path(x, y), Edge(y, z). + }; + let edges = inject s into Edge/2; + let paths = query edges, rules select true from Path(src, dst); + not (paths |> Vector.isEmpty) +``` + +Note: The predicate symbols `Edge` and `Path` do not have to be explicitly +introduced; they are simply used. Similarly, for lattice semantics, no `lat` +declaration is needed.
